![]() ![]() The Lenovo IdeaPad Flex 5 has two Type-A USB 3.1 ports, a Type-C USB (with Power Delivery only), HDMI 1.4b, and an SD card reader, along with the standard 3.5mm headphone jack and AC jack. It’s also a little unresponsive by default, but at least that’s easy to fix by tinkering in the Touchpad settings. It’s shunted off to the left a little too, which is great news if you’re left-handed, not so great if you’re not. Regrettably, the trackpad is not quite as ample, especially when you consider the real estate available. The keycaps are nicely textured, which makes getting comfortable easier, and they’re reasonably snappy, even if there is a bit of flex in the centre of the board. Generally, the Lenovo IdeaPad Flex 5 is easy enough to type on. ![]()
